Intestinal parasitic infections in renal transplant recipients
Azami, Mehdi;Sharifi, Mehran;Hejazi, Sayed Hossein;Tazhibi, Mehdi;
Brazilian Journal of Infectious Diseases , 2010, DOI: 10.1590/S1413-86702010000100004
Abstract: the impact of intestinal parasitic infection in renal transplant recipients requires careful consideration in the developing world. however, there have been very few studies addressing this issue in iran. this study was conducted to determine the prevalence of intestinal parasitic infections in renal transplant recipients in iran. stool specimens from renal transplant recipients and control groups were obtained between june 2006 and january 2007. the samples screened for intestinal parasitic infections using direct smear, formalin-ether sedimentation, sheather's flotation and modified ziehl-neelsen staining methods. out of 150 renal transplant recipients, 33.3% (50), and out of 225 control group, 20% (45) were infected with one or more type of intestinal parasites. the parasites detected among patients included entamoeba coli (10.6%), endolimax nana (8.7%), giardia lamblia (7.4%), blastocystis spp. (4.7%), iodamoeba butschlii (0.7%), chilomastix mesnili (0.7%) and ascaris lumbricoides (0.7%). multiple infections were more common among renal transplant recipients group (p < 0.05). this study highlights the importance of testing for intestinal parasites among iranian renal transplant recipients. routine examinations of stool samples for parasites would significantly benefit the renal transplant recipients by contributing to reduce severe infections.
Validity and Cross-Cultural Adaptation of the Persian Version of the Oxford Elbow Score
Mohammad H. Ebrahimzadeh,Amir Reza Kachooei,Ehsan Vahedi,Ali Moradi,Zeinab Mashayekhi,Mohammad Hallaj-Moghaddam,Mehran Azami,Ali Birjandinejad
International Journal of Rheumatology , 2014, DOI: 10.1155/2014/381237
Abstract: Oxford Elbow Score (OES) is a patient-reported questionnaire used to assess outcomes after elbow surgery. The aim of this study was to validate and adapt the OES into Persian language. After forward-backward translation of the OES into Persian, a total number of 92 patients after elbow surgeries completed the Persian OES along with the Persian DASH and SF-36. To assess test-retest reliability, 31 randomly selected patients (34%) completed the Persian OES again after three days while abstaining from all forms of therapeutic regimens. Reliability of the Persian OES was assessed by measuring intraclass correlation coefficient (ICC) for test-retest reliability and Cronbach’s alpha for internal consistency. Spearman’s correlation coefficient was used to test the construct validity. Cronbach’s alpha coefficient was 0.92 showing excellent reliability. Cronbach’s alpha for function, pain, and social-psychological subscales was 0.95, 0.86, and 0.85, respectively. Intraclass correlation coefficient (ICC) was 0.85 for the overall questionnaire and 0.90, 0.76, and 0.75 for function, pain, and social-psychological subscales, respectively. Construct validity was confirmed as the Spearman correlation between OES and DASH was 0.80. Persian OES is a valid and reliable patient-reported outcome measure to assess postsurgical elbow status in Persian speaking population. 1. Physiographic-Tectonic Zoning of Iran’s Sedimentary Basins  [PDF]
Mehran Arian
Open Journal of Geology (OJG) , 2013, DOI: 10.4236/ojg.2013.33020
Abstract:

Base on geological history evaluation using regional stratigraphy, sedimentary environments, magmatic activities, metamorphism and structural trend in Iran, physiographic-tectonic zoning map of Iran’s sedimentary basins has prepared. This map has prepared to point out the basement tectonics role in Iran. It contains twenty-four different provinces. Iran has composed from different plates: Arabian plate in south and west, Cimmerian manipulated in north and east, Eurasian plate in northeast margin. Cimmerian manipulated at least can be divided to the smaller part, East-Central Iran and North-Central Iran microcontinents. There are evidences for thick-skinned tectonics in the border zones of these plates and microcontinents, especially in Sanandaj-Sirjan overthrust belts that it formed by crustal stacking wedges. Also, Neoproterozoic-Phanerozoic Tectonic column in the Arabian, Cimmerian and Eurasian plates under Iran Country area have introduced.

Comparing the Recall to Pleasant and Unpleasant Face Pictures in Depressed and Manic Individuals  [PDF]
Mehran Sardaripour
Psychology (PSYCH) , 2014, DOI: 10.4236/psych.2014.51004
Abstract:

The main purpose of the present study is to compare the perception of recalling pleasant and unpleasant face pictures in the case of depressed and manic people. Methodology: The present study is an analysis based on a comparative type research; the statistical sample is made up of depressed and manic people (males) referred to LAVASANI Hospital in Tehran City using Beck’s depression questionnaire and a diagnostic interview based on (SCID) DSMIV 30 depressed individuals who were selected after the process of screening. Ranging from moderate to high depression levels (with a cut-off point of 21 and higher), samples of 30 people with manic and 30 depressed people were compared with 30 healthy individuals. It should be mentioned that three groups were convergent in terms of age, gender, marital status and educational level. Then, a test involving computer-based cognitive-neural recall (emotional facial Pictures) was carried out on the related subjects. Findings: A t test of both independent groups was used to evaluate the convergence of the groups and multi variable bilateral variance analysis (MANOVA) was used to assess the pleasant and unpleasant perception of images among three groups. The results of the study showed that there is a difference among three groups in terms of recalling pleasant and unpleasant faces so that the depressed group shows a higher level of recall in terms of unpleasant images than the other two groups, but it indicates little recall of pleasant images in comparison to the other two groups (p < 0/05). Conclusion: The findings of the present study include some explicit outcomes in relation to the application of therapeutic approaches and concentrated educational methods on the amendment of emotional bias in depressed and manic people.

An Improved Signal Segmentation Using Moving Average and Savitzky-Golay Filter  [PDF]
Hamed Azami, Karim Mohammadi, Behzad Bozorgtabar
Journal of Signal and Information Processing (JSIP) , 2012, DOI: 10.4236/jsip.2012.31006
Abstract: Analysis of long-term EEG signals needs that it be segmented into pseudo stationary epochs. That work is done by regarding to statistical characteristics of a signal such as amplitude and frequency. Time series measured in real world is frequently non-stationary and to extract important information from the measured time series it is significant to utilize a filter or smoother as a pre-processing step. In the proposed approach, the signal is initially filtered by Moving Average (MA) or Savitzky-Golay filter to attenuate its short-term variations. Then, changes of the amplitude or frequency of the signal is calculated by Modified Varri method which is an acceptable algorithm for segmenting a signal. By using synthetic and real EEG data, the proposed methods are compared with original approach (simple Modified Varri). The simulation results indicate the absolute advantage of the proposed methods.
Illumination Invariant Face Recognition Using Fuzzy LDA and FFNN  [PDF]
Behzad Bozorgtabar, Hamed Azami, Farzad Noorian
Journal of Signal and Information Processing (JSIP) , 2012, DOI: 10.4236/jsip.2012.31007
Abstract: The most significant practical challenge for face recognition is perhaps variability in lighting intensity. In this paper, we developed a face recognition which is insensitive to large variation in illumination. Normalization step including two steps, first we used Histogram truncation as a pre-processing step and then we implemented Homomorphic filter. The main idea is that, achieving illumination invariance causes to simplify feature extraction module and increases recognition rate. Then we utilized Fuzzy Linear Discriminant Analysis (FLDA) in feature extraction stage which showed a good discriminating ability compared to other methods while classification is performed using Feedforward Neural Network (FFNN). The experiments were performed on the ORL (Olivetti Research Laboratory) face image database and the results show the present method outweighs other techniques applied on the same database and reported in literature.
State Estimation over Customized Wireless Network  [PDF]
Sayed Vahid Naghavi, Ali Azami, Freidoon Shabaninia
Wireless Engineering and Technology (WET) , 2012, DOI: 10.4236/wet.2012.34032
Abstract: In this paper the state estimation techniques are investigated over customized wireless network for a continuous-time plant. It is assumed that the plant is connected to the controller over the proposed network. The feedback control over wireless networks includes limited bandwidth, time-varying and unknown delays with a high probability of data loss. Reasonably, some of these issues are deduced from the wireless networks structures. In order to deal with these problems the customized wireless network architecture is proposed for this Wireless Networked Control System (WNCS) and the problem of transmission delays and packet losses which induced by this scheme is studied. The time-varying delays of the TCP based shared network is estimated by fuzzy state estimation technique. Thereafter the kalman filtering is applied to address the problem of optimal filtering for this continuous-time plant with time-varying delays. The re-organized innovation analysis approach is applied to tackle the network induced time-varying delays. The simulation results show the applicability of the proposed approach.
The Biggest Salt-Tongue Canopy of Central Iran  [PDF]
Mehran Arian, Hamideh Noroozpour
Open Journal of Geology (OJG) , 2015, DOI: 10.4236/ojg.2015.52005
Abstract: One of the most interesting salt structures is salt-tongue canopy. The Central Iran basin has a few salt provinces and in this paper, morphotectonic concept of the salt-tongue canopy on the west of Garmsar city has been investigated. In this study, field data coupling with the salt tectonic-related factors to provide a position for salt rocks in the west Garmsar. Firstly, various geological factors such as faults, folds and roads were extracted and compiled. This is because the factors mentioned above play important role in the instability of the region. The results of this study showed that the salt extrusion from the Lower Red formation is severe. Further, it is evident that the shortening of main structures has had a great impact on it whilst the salt movements have occurred within Garmsar Syncline. Finally, the paper concluded that the salt-tongue canopy in the region has increased the rates of salt extrusion.
Lineament Tectonics and Mineralizatin in Tarom Area, North Iran  [PDF]
Mehran Arian, Reza Nouri
Open Journal of Geology (OJG) , 2015, DOI: 10.4236/ojg.2015.53011
Abstract: The study area that is part of Tarom volcano-plutonic zone which host many hydrothermal base metal deposits located in Zanjan, NW Iran. Understanding the tectonic events that can cause mineralization and hydrothermal alteration are significant factor in assessing the exploration potential of different structures. In this research, hydrothermal alteration such as Iron oxide, argillic, phyllic, and propylitic zones were determined by Spectral Angle Method (SAM) and also lineaments identified by high pass filters and hill-shade DEM techniques on Advanced Space borne Thermal Emission and Reflection Radiometer (ASTER) data. Field studies revealed most alteration and mineralization occurred in NE-SW fractures and control mineralization.
Tectonic Geomorphology of Iran’s Salt Structures  [PDF]
Mehran Arian, Hamideh Noroozpour
Open Journal of Geology (OJG) , 2015, DOI: 10.4236/ojg.2015.52006
Abstract: Iran has a various salt structures that their tectonic geomorphology is subject of this paper. Geologic situation of salt structures in Iran have determinate. According to age and geological setting of salt deposits that revealed by tectonic geomorphology methods, salt structure provinces of the Central and Southern Iran have been distinguished. Also, critical concepts of salt diapirism in the Southern Iran and Central Iran salt basins have explained. Therefore, Central Iran’s salt diapirs have triggered by tectonic forces, but salt diapirism in the Southern Iran has triggered by halokinesis, then it has effected by tectonic forces, especially in Zagros fold and thrust belt.
